Description

The 1943-S Doubled Die Reverse DDR-004 is a doubled die reverse (DDR) variety, where die hubbing misalignment produced visible doubling on the reverse design. This variety was discovered on the 1943 (S) Lincoln Wheat Cent, part of the Lincoln Wheat Cents 1909-1958 series. Die markers: UVC-3341 DMR-018 Stage A: Retained CUD on Right wheat – EMDS Light die crack upper Left wheat lines to rim Obverse is EMDS Stage B: MDS (unconfirmed) Stage C: LDS (unconfirmed).
